From: Sage Weil Date: Fri, 1 Aug 2014 00:46:32 +0000 (-0700) Subject: erasure-code/isa: fix signed/unsigned comparison X-Git-Tag: v0.85~117^2~1 X-Git-Url: http://git-server-git.apps.pok.os.sepia.ceph.com/?a=commitdiff_plain;h=d00f23be320f341032ca1739e6928478610f2e12;p=ceph.git erasure-code/isa: fix signed/unsigned comparison warning: erasure-code/isa/ErasureCodeIsa.cc:313: comparison between signed and unsigned integer expressions Signed-off-by: Sage Weil --- diff --git a/src/erasure-code/isa/ErasureCodeIsa.cc b/src/erasure-code/isa/ErasureCodeIsa.cc index 368c97837b9e..7c997d2c8116 100644 --- a/src/erasure-code/isa/ErasureCodeIsa.cc +++ b/src/erasure-code/isa/ErasureCodeIsa.cc @@ -310,7 +310,7 @@ ErasureCodeIsaDefault::put_decoding_table_to_cache(std::string &signature, unsig Mutex::Locker lock(g_decode_tbls_guard); // evt. shrink the LRU queue/map - if (g_decode_tbls_lru.size() >= g_decode_tbls_lru_length) { + if ((int)g_decode_tbls_lru.size() >= g_decode_tbls_lru_length) { dout(12) << "[ shrink lru ] = " << signature << dendl; // reuse old buffer cachetable = g_decode_tbls_map[g_decode_tbls_lru.front()].second;